NASA Explores Strategic Transformation: Agency Poised for Potential Restructuring In a bold move signaling potential organizational shifts, NASA is actively developing comprehensive options for restructuring its operations, with significant changes potentially on the horizon. The agency is carefully considering potential downsizing strategies, strategically positioning these critical decisions to be finalized by its upcoming leadership. During a recent interview in Colorado Springs, NASA officials hinted at a comprehensive review of the agency's current organizational structure, suggesting a forward-thinking approach to adapting to evolving space exploration challenges and technological advancements. The potential restructuring represents a pivotal moment for the renowned space agency, reflecting its commitment to efficiency and innovation. While specific details remain under careful consideration, the proposed changes underscore NASA's proactive stance in maintaining its global leadership in space exploration and scientific research. The incoming leadership will play a crucial role in determining the final shape and direction of these transformative strategies.
